How they compare
Ethiopia currently reports 0.9% against 0.6% in Congo, Democratic Republic of the, a difference of 0.3%.
That makes Ethiopia's figure about 1.4 times Congo, Democratic Republic of the's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 55 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Congo, Democratic Republic of the ahead.
Congo, Democratic Republic of the ranks 114th and Ethiopia ranks 113th of 122 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Congo, Democratic Republic of the averaged higher in 3 and Ethiopia in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Congo, Democratic Republic of the | Ethiopia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 1.2% | 0.5% | 0.6% | Congo, Democratic Republic of the |
| 1980s | 4.8% | 1.7% | 3.2% | Congo, Democratic Republic of the |
| 1990s | 1.1% | 1.7% | 0.7% | Ethiopia |
| 2000s | 2.7% | 1.0% | 1.7% | Congo, Democratic Republic of the |
| 2010s | 1.0% | 1.5% | 0.6% | Ethiopia |
| 2020s | 0.8% | 1.5% | 0.8% | Ethiopia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Total debt service is the sum of principal repayments and interest actually paid in currency, goods, or services on long-term debt, interest paid on short-term debt, and repayments (repurchases and charges) to the IMF.
